@charset "utf-8";
/* CSS Document */

.update-120-1{
	margin:0;
	padding:0;
	height: 154px;
	position:
	relative;
	/* margin-top: -100px; */
    margin-top: -15px;
	background:
	url(../images/update-120-1/bg.png) top center no-repeat;
	z-index:1;
}
.update-120-1 .update-in{
	height: 67px;
	padding: 18px 0px 0px 0px;
}
.update-120-1 .update-left{
	width: 100%;
    height: 4px;
    margin: 0;
    padding: 65px 0px;
    font: 36px/30px 'THK2DJuly8', Arial, sans-serif;
	padding-bottom: 38px;
	font-weight:bold;
    color: #3f5e2e;
    text-align: center;
}
.update-120-1 .update-right{
	margin: 0;
	padding: 5px 0px 0px 63px;
	font: 20px/37px 'kanit', Arial, sans-serif;
	/* font-weight:
	bold; */
	color: #000000;
}

@media (max-width: 374px) { 
.update-120-1{
	/* height: 97px; */
	/* margin-top: -82px; */
	/* background: url(../images/update-120-1/bg.png) 38% 27% no-repeat; */
	/* background-size: 788px; */
}
.update-120-1 .update-in{
	height:auto;
}
.update-120-1 .update-right {
    font: 16px/20px 'Kanit', Arial, sans-serif;
    padding: 0;
    /* font-weight:
    bold; */
}
.update-120-1 .update-left {
    font: 24px/30px 'THK2DJuly8', Arial, sans-serif;
    padding: 24px 0px;
	font-weight:bold;
}
 
 }
@media (min-width: 375px) and (max-width: 419px) { 
.update-120-1{
	/* height: 36px; */
	/* margin-top: -82px; */
	/* background: url(../images/update-120-1/bg.png) 42% 30% no-repeat; */
	/* background-size: 788px; */
}
.update-120-1 .update-in{
	height:auto;
}
.update-120-1 .update-right {
    font: 16px/20px 'Kanit', Arial, sans-serif;
    padding: 0;
    /* font-weight:
    bold; */
}
.update-120-1 .update-left {
    font: 24px/30px 'THK2DJuly8', Arial, sans-serif;
    padding: 24px 0px;
	font-weight:bold;
}
}
@media (min-width: 420px) and (max-width: 575px) { 
.update-120-1{
	/* height: 37px; */
	/* margin-top: -82px; */
	/* background: url(../images/update-120-1/bg.png) 48% 27% no-repeat; */
	/* background-size: 788px; */
}
.update-120-1 .update-in{
	height:auto;
}
.update-120-1 .update-right {
    font: 16px/20px 'Kanit', Arial, sans-serif;
    padding: 0;
    /* font-weight:
    bold; */
}
.update-120-1 .update-left {
    font: 24px/30px 'THK2DJuly8', Arial, sans-serif;
    padding: 24px 0px;
	font-weight:bold;
}
 }
@media (min-width: 576px) and (max-width: 767px) { 
.update-120-1{
	height: 37px;
	/* margin-top: -82px; */
	background: url(../images/update-120-1/bg.png) 48% 27% no-repeat;
	background-size: 788px;
}
.update-120-1 .update-in{
	height:auto;
}
.update-120-1 .update-right {
    font: 16px/20px 'Kanit', Arial, sans-serif;
    padding: 13px 9px;
    /* font-weight:
    bold; */
}
.update-120-1 .update-left {
    font: 24px/30px 'THK2DJuly8', Arial, sans-serif;
    padding: 24px 0px;
	font-weight:bold;
}
 }
@media (min-width: 768px) and (max-width: 991px) { 
.update-120-1{
	/* height: 65px; */
	/* margin-top: -63px; */
	background: url(../images/update-120-1/bg.png) 39% 0% no-repeat;
	/* background-size: 1440px; */
}
.update-120-1 .update-in{
	/* height:auto; */
	padding-top: 28px;
}
.update-120-1 .update-right {
    font: 18px/20px 'Kanit', Arial, sans-serif;
    padding: 1px 0px;
    /* font-weight:
    bold; */
}
.update-120-1 .update-left {
    font: 24px/30px 'THK2DJuly8', Arial, sans-serif;
    padding: 24px 0px;
	font-weight:bold;
}
 }
@media (min-width: 992px) and (max-width: 1199px) { 
.update-120-1 {
    /* margin-top: -86px; */
    /* background-size: 1718px; */
    /* height: 84px; */
}
.update-120-1 .update-left {
    padding: 41px 0px;
}
.update-120-1 .update-right {
    padding: 17px 0px 0px 60px;
}

 }
@media (min-width: 1200px) and (max-width: 1280px) { 
.update-120-1{
	margin-top:-40px;	
}
.update-120-1 .col-lg-1{
	    -ms-flex: 0 0 10.333333%;
    flex: 0 0 10.333333%;
    max-width: 10.333333%;	
}
.update-120-1 .col-lg-11 {
    -ms-flex: 0 0 89.666667%;
    flex: 0 0 89.666667%;
    max-width: 89.666667%;
}
.update-120-1 .update-left {
    width: 218px;
}
 }
@media (min-width: 1281px) and (max-width: 1366px) { 

.update-120-1 .col-lg-1{
	    -ms-flex: 0 0 10.333333%;
    flex: 0 0 10.333333%;
    max-width: 10.333333%;	
}
.update-120-1 .col-lg-11 {
    -ms-flex: 0 0 89.666667%;
    flex: 0 0 89.666667%;
    max-width: 89.666667%;
}
.update-120-1 .update-left {
    width: 218px;
}
.update-120-1 {
    background: url(../images/update-120-1/bg.png) 47% 0% no-repeat;
}
 }
@media (min-width: 1367px) and (max-width: 1440px) { 
.update-120-1 .col-lg-1{
	    -ms-flex: 0 0 10.333333%;
    flex: 0 0 10.333333%;
    max-width: 10.333333%;	
}
.update-120-1 .col-lg-11 {
    -ms-flex: 0 0 89.666667%;
    flex: 0 0 89.666667%;
    max-width: 89.666667%;
}
.update-120-1 .update-left {
    width: 218px;
}
.update-120-1 {
    background: url(../images/update-120-1/bg.png) 44% 0% no-repeat;
}
 }
@media (min-width: 1441px) and (max-width: 1600px) {
	.update-120-1 .update-left {
    width: 218px;
}
	 }